I'm working on one for their new system as we speak. You are aware that all of their old Civil Defense sirens (Thunderbolts, SD-10s, Model 3s, Thunderbeams, etc) have been removed, right? Just want to make sure as to not get your hopes up for hearing one of the old sirens. They have a new system of Federal Signal 2001-130s in place now.
